The Sand Springs Municipal Authority met in regular session on December 18, 2017, in
Room No. 203 of the Sand Springs Municipal Building pursuant to the agenda filed with
the City Clerk’s office and posted at 9:00 a.m., on December 14, 2017, on the digital
display board located in the first floor lobby of the Sand Springs Municipal Building, 100
East Broadway, Sand Springs, Oklahoma 74063.
1. Call to Order
Chairman Burdge called the meeting to order at the noted time of 7:22 p.m.
2. Roll Call
Chairman Burdge called for an individual roll call with members replying in the
following manner:
Trustee Jackson, here; Trustee Dixon, here; Trustee Spoon, no response; Vice
Chairman Wilson, here; Chairman Burdge, here; Trustee Hamner, here; Trustee
Nollan, here.
It was noted for the record that Trustee Spoon was absent from said meeting.
MUNICIPAL AUTHORITY MINUTES DECEMBER 18, 2017 PAGE 2
3. Consent Agenda (A-E)
Chairman Burdge informed Trustees that all matters listed under Consent Agenda
to be considered by Trustees are to be routine and will be enacted by one motion.
Chairman Burdge noted that questions or clarification on any Consent Agenda item
may be addressed prior to taking action. Chairman Burdge requested if Trustees
had questions or needed clarification on any Consent Agenda item.
There being none, Chairman Burdge noted any Trustee may remove an item from
the Consent Agenda by request. Chairman Burdge requested if Trustees had
items to be removed from the Consent Agenda.
There being none, Chairman Burdge called for a motion regarding Consent
Agenda Items 3A through 3E.
A motion was made by Vice Chairman Wilson and seconded by Trustee Nollan to
approve the Consent Agenda Items No. 3A through 3E:
A) The minutes of the October 23, 2017, regular Municipal Authority meeting.
B) The minutes of the November 27, 2017, regular Municipal Authority meeting.
C) The monthly Transfers of Funds.
D) The acceptance of the Shell Lake Dam Breach Plan (OWRB Emergency
Action Plan) and authorization for Municipal Authority Chairman to sign.
E) An expenditure in the amount of $48,145.20 for the purchase and installation
of two (2) Godwin 300U Dump Body units for Water Maintenance and Operations.
Chairman Burdge called for the vote recorded as follows:
Trustee Nollan, aye; Trustee Hamner, aye; Chairman Burdge, aye; Vice Chairman
Wilson, aye; Trustee Dixon, aye; Trustee Jackson, aye.
The motion carried 6-0-0.
4. AMR Endpoint Purchase
Finance Director Kelly Lamberson requested Trustees approval of the purchase of
2,000 AMR endpoints from ITRON for a total of $100,000.
Trustee Nollan requested the savings amount.
Finance Director Kelly Lamberson stated the original cost is $74.50, but was
reduced to $50 each.
MUNICIPAL AUTHORITY MINUTES DECEMBER 18, 2017 PAGE 3
Trustee Nollan requested if the endpoints would be used as replacements for faulty
endpoints and/or future placement or replacement.
Finance Director Kelly Lamberson confirmed said reasons for the purchase.
Following discussion a motion was made by Councilor Nollan and seconded by
Vice Mayor Wilson that the requested approval of the purchase of 2,000 AMR
endpoints from ITRON for a total of $100,000, as presented, be approved.
Mayor Burdge called for the vote recorded as follows:
Trustee Jackson, aye; Trustee Dixon, aye; Vice Chairman Wilson, aye; Chairman
Burdge, aye; Trustee Hamner, aye; Trustee Nollan, aye.
The motion carried 6-0-0.
5. Correspondence
The following correspondence was provided to Trustees for their review and
information:
A) Regular monthly bills.
6. City Manager’s and Trustees’ Report
There was nothing further to report at this time.
7. Adjournment
The meeting adjourned at the noted time of 7:25 p.m.

BACKGROUND AND HISTORY:
On September 22, 2014 the Sand Springs City Council awarded Bid No. 1012 in the amount
of $14,687,400.00 to Walters-Morgan Construction, Inc. for construction of the Wastewater
Treatment Plant Improvements project. The original time for construction was 730 calendar
days.
Since that time, Council has approved nine Change Orders for a net increase in the Contract
Price of $376,558.50 and an increase in the Contract Time of 132.5 calendar days.
Walters-Morgan Construction, Inc. has satisfactorily completed construction of the project. In
order to process the Acceptance of the Project, the attached Reconciliatory Change Order
No. 10 has been prepared in consideration of five additional items affecting the Contract
Amount and Time. Two of the items are Work Change Proposals (WCP Nos. 34 & 38) which
affect the scope of work for the project, two items reconcile the estimated plan quantities of
unit priced items to the quantities actually installed in the field, and the fifth item awards
additional contract time in consideration of issues affecting the Contractor’s completion of the
project. A description of all items are as follows:
Item 1 –Delete Administration Building Demolition (see Exhibit A)
Per the original project plans and specifications the old Administration Building, a
concrete block building measuring approximately 30’x30’, located near the east
entrance to the plant was scheduled to be demolished. During the course of the
project, the City identified a potential use for the building and requested the building be
removed from the scope of Demolition Work. The Contractor has prepared the
attached Change Proposal No. 34 as a proposed credit back to the City for removal of
this work from the project scope.
Item 2 – Adjustment to Stops on Scum Skimmer (see Exhibit B)
Upon completion of the new chlorine contact basin per the plans, staff reported that at
normal low flow rates, the scum skimmer feature was unusable as the skimmer’s
range of motion was insufficient to reach to lower water surface elevations. Minor
modifications were proposed to adjust this range of motion and ensure that the
operator remained engaged with the worm gear throughout this adjusted range. The
attached Change Proposal No. 38 has been prepared to compensate the Contractor
for these minor modifications.
Item 3 – Asphalt Paving Quantity Reconciliation
Actual quantities of asphalt paving installed on the job under ran the estimated
quantity included in the original bid by a total of 348 square yards. Asphalt was bid at
$19/square yard. This item reconciles the contract amount to the actual quantity
installed resulting in a reduction in the contract price of $6,612.00.
Item 4 – 16” Augur Cast Pressure Grouted Displacement Pile Quantity Reconciliation
Actual quantities of 16” Augur Cast Pressure Grouted Displacement Pile installed on
the job under ran the estimated quantity included in Change Order No. 1 by a total of
3,736 linear feet. The Change Order established a unit price for this work at
$49.59/lineal foot. This item reconciles the contract amount to the actual quantity
installed resulting in a reduction in the contract price of $185,268.24.
Item 5 – Contract Time Adjustment (see Exhibit C)
Per the summary sheet attached to the Change Order document, 233.5 calendar days
are proposed for addition to the Contract Time. In addition to a couple of specific
weather days claimed by the Contractor, numerous intangible factors affected the
Contractor’s progress which are not so easily quantifiable. Issues pertaining to the
function of the HVAC system at the new Administration Building, abnormal vibrations
felt at the new aerobic digester, and building code modifications required at the
existing Headworks Building, among others, required a cooperative effort by City Staff,
the Engineer, Walters-Morgan, and their numerous suppliers and sub-contractors in
order to assess the issues and develop an appropriate response in the best interest of
the project. Time spend in working through these issues and in awaiting final direction
regarding a number of proposed Change Orders certainly affected the Contractor’s
ability to efficiently work on critical path items. Walters-Morgan had all treatment plant
processes started up in a timely manner an ahead of the previously established
contract time. When taken in the aggregate, the addition to the proposed 233.5
calendar days seem to be fair consideration for both the tangible and intangible delays
to the Contractor which have not been addressed by previous Change Order.
